First of its kind joint study demonstrates copper's effectiveness at killing bacteria and viruses on public transit

Vancouver, british columbia, may 18, 2023 (globe newswire) -- a collaborative cross-canadian partnership between infection control researchers, transit authorities and private industry has demonstrated the effectiveness of antimicrobial copper to reduce the spread of bacteria and viruses in public spaces. the results of a successfully completed, one-year study, led by the medical microbiology research team at vancouver coastal health and hosted by translink and toronto transit commission, found that select copper products on public transit can eliminate up to 99.9% of bacteria.
